Assembled and annotated contigs from the metagenomic sequencing data generated from the redoxcline of the central western gyre of the Black Sea (UKR11/002)

The overarching goal of the cruise was to investigate the biology and biogeochemistry of the central Black Sea with special consideration of the processes at the pelagic redoxcline. Water samples were collected with free-flow niskin bottles connected to a CTD rosette. Samples for the assessment of the metatranscriptome were fixed in situ and ribosomal RNA was depleted before sequencing. Metagenome and -transcriptome reads were generated with Illumina HiSeq 2500. Community composition was derived from the V3-V4 fragment of the 16S rDNA and 16S rRNA gene sequence of the same sample. DNA and RNA were extracted using AllPrep DNA/RNA Kit from QIAGEN (Hilden, Germany). Samples for DNA sequencing where stored and samples for RNA sequencing were reverse transcribed with Multiscribe RT (Thermo Fisher Scientific, Waltham, MA, USA) after DNase treatment with TURBO-DNA-free Kit (Thermo Fisher Scientific, Waltham, MA, USA). Sequencing was done with SciLifeLab (Metagenome; Illumina HiSeq 2500; Stockholm, Schweden), Fasteris (Metatranscriptome, Illumina HiSeq 2500, Plain-Les-Ouates, Switzerland), LGC Genomics (Amplicon sequencing, Illumina MiSeq V3, Berlin, Germany). This data set includes the assembled contigs from the metagenomic data and their annotation.
